ICode9

精准搜索请尝试: 精确搜索
首页 > 其他分享> 文章详细

《CISP》(十)软件安全开发

2022-01-21 16:31:21  阅读:186  来源: 互联网

标签:迭代 模型 CISP 安全 瀑布 原型 增量 软件


本系列是学习《CISP》中易混淆点的记录,文章顺序是按照教材讲解而定

目录

一、软件生命周期模型

1、瀑布模型

没有对开发周期后期发现错误做出相应的规定,只允许开发人员后退一个阶段
请添加图片描述

二、迭代模型RUP

多个小型的瀑布模型的组合,所有阶段都可以细分为迭代,每一次迭代都会产生一个可以发布的产品,产生是最终产品的一个子集
请添加图片描述

三、增量模型

融合瀑布模型迭代模型
每个线性序列产生软件的一个可发布的“增量”
第一个往往是核心的产品,第一个增量实现了基本的需求,但是很多补充的特征还没有发布
请添加图片描述

四、快速原型模型

在开发真实的系统之前,构造一个原型,在该原型的基础之上逐渐完成整个系统的开发工作

用户根据原型进行评价,进一步细化开发软件的需求,通过逐步调整原型,使其满足客户的要求,开发人员可以确定客户真正的需求,再在原型的基础上开发客户满意的软件产品

通过原型没在用户和开发者之间加强通信和反馈,通过反复评价和改进原型减少误解,弥补漏洞,适应变化,最终提高软件质量。

五、螺旋模型

快速模型+瀑布模型
引入了风险分析,使软件再无法排除重大风险时有机会停止,以减小损失

适合跟大型的昂贵的系统级软件应用请添加图片描述

六、净室模式

一种应用数学与统计学理论以经济方式生产高质量软件的工程技术
通过严格的工程化软件大道开发中的零缺陷或者接近零缺陷
“防范于未然”

七、对比

请添加图片描述

标签:迭代,模型,CISP,安全,瀑布,原型,增量,软件
来源: https://blog.csdn.net/qq_43681877/article/details/122623727

本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享;
2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关;
3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关;
4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除;
5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。

专注分享技术,共同学习,共同进步。侵权联系[81616952@qq.com]

Copyright (C)ICode9.com, All Rights Reserved.

ICode9版权所有